WebNuisance wildlife, as defined in Florida Administrative Code (F.A.C.) 68A-9.010, may be taken using live traps or snares, or, where allowed, firearms during daylight hours.All traps and snares must be inspected at least once every 24 hours. Discharge of a firearm may be prohibited in some cities and residential areas; check with local law enforcement. WebPoisoning a beaver may result in the inadvertent poisoning of other wild and domestic animals or people. Beavers must be trapped and removed. Trapping beavers is not for the faint of heart, nor for the inexperienced. Beavers are among the nuisance animals known to be very intelligent.
